      In recent years, a fascinating phenomenon has captured the imagination of scientists, philosophers, and artists worldwide. From the swirling arms of galaxies to the intricate patterns on seashells, spirals are found in every corner of the universe. This ubiquitous presence has sparked a surge of interest in the United States, with experts from various fields converging to explore the secrets and significance of spirals. As we delve into the world of spirals, we begin to uncover a hidden language that transcends borders and disciplines.

        At its core, a spiral is a mathematical concept describing a curve that gets progressively larger or smaller while maintaining a constant rate of growth. This geometry-based pattern has a profound impact on the formation and behavior of various natural systems, from the structure of galaxies to the arrangement of leaves on stems. Spirals often arise from the interplay between fundamental forces and the inherent properties of matter, making them a universal language that can be observed in diverse contexts.
